Favorite Trivia – REPARTEE   
Sarah Bernhardt wrote Eleanora Duse a little note to send backstage: “Sarah Bernhardt says Eleanora Duse is a great actress.”     

Eleanora Duse, who was busy changing for the next act, had no time to reply, so she added two commas to the note and returned it: “Sarah Berhardt, says Eleanora Duse, is a great actress.”
